this is the northd part of the OVN Fabric integration series
https://mail.openvswitch.org/pipermail/ovs-dev/2024-November/418554.html.

By the end of the series northd can announce routes by writing to the
sb Advertised_Route table.
Northd can also learn routes by reading from the sb Learned_Route table.

There is a parallel patch series that works on this from the side
of the ovn-controller.

Felix Huettner (6):
  northd: Sync Advertised_Route to sb.
  northd: Add filtering which routes to advertise.
  northd: Handle learned routes.
  northd: Remove learned routes if lrp is removed.
  northd: Allow announcing individual host routes.
  northd: Sync routing data to pb.
